Pay per play

Pay per play means that someone or some company pays money to have their stuff played or shown to others. For example, if you hear a song on the radio or watch a video on YouTube, someone may have paid money for that song or video to be played or shown to you. This is called pay per play. Basically, someone pays for their stuff to be seen or heard by other people.
